Bryn Mawr Trust Advisors LLC Grows Stock Position in Johnson Controls International plc $JCI

Bryn Mawr Trust Advisors LLC increased its position in shares of Johnson Controls International plc (NYSE:JCIFree Report) by 1.3% in the 2nd quarter, according to its most recent disclosure with the SEC. The institutional investor owned 163,003 shares of the company’s stock after purchasing an additional 2,103 shares during the quarter. Johnson Controls International makes up approximately 0.9% of Bryn Mawr Trust Advisors LLC’s investment portfolio, making the stock its 20th largest position. Bryn Mawr Trust Advisors LLC’s holdings in Johnson Controls International were worth $17,216,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

Johnson Controls International Stock Performance

NYSE:JCI opened at $122.25 on Friday.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.50, a quick ratio of 0.81 and a current ratio of 0.96. The stock has a market capitalization of $80.00 billion, a P/E ratio of 36.28, a PEG ratio of 1.70 and a beta of 1.36. The company has a 50 day moving average price of $109.32 and a 200 day moving average price of $103.86. Johnson Controls International plc has a fifty-two week low of $68.03 and a fifty-two week high of $123.37.

Johnson Controls International (NYSE:JCIGet Free Report) last announced its earnings results on Wednesday, November 5th. The company reported $1.26 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, beating analysts’ consensus estimates of $1.20 by $0.06. Johnson Controls International had a return on equity of 14.71% and a net margin of 9.53%.The company had revenue of $6.44 billion for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$6.31 billion. During the same quarter in the previous year, the company earned $1.28 earnings per share. The firm’s quarterly revenue was up 3.1% compared to the same quarter last year. Johnson Controls International has set its FY 2026 guidance at 4.550-4.55 EPS. Q1 2026 guidance at 0.830-0.83 EPS. Equities research analysts forecast that Johnson Controls International plc will post 3.64 EPS for the current year.

Johnson Controls International Increases Dividend

The company also recently announced a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Friday, October 17th. Investors of record on Monday, September 22nd were issued a dividend of $0.40 per share. This is a positive change from Johnson Controls International’s previous quarterly dividend of $0.37. The ex-dividend date was Monday, September 22nd. This represents a $1.60 dividend on an annualized basis and a yield of 1.3%. Johnson Controls International’s dividend payout ratio (DPR) is 47.48%.

Johnson Controls International Profile

(Free Report)

Johnson Controls International plc, together with its subsidiaries, engages in engineering, manufacturing, commissioning, and retrofitting building products and systems in the United States, Europe, the Asia Pacific, and internationally. It operates in four segments: Building Solutions North America, Building Solutions EMEA/LA, Building Solutions Asia Pacific, and Global Products.
